#page-content .brand-lp.central.content{width:100%;max-width:1440px}.brand-lp .wrapper,.brand-lp .shopdata_cont.wrapper{max-width:1440px}.brand-lp>.feature-header{color:#111}.brand-lp>.feature-header:after{border-top-color:#e9e9e9}.brand-lp .shopdata_cont .section .title{text-align:center;font-size:2rem;font-weight:700;margin:0 0 1em}.brand-lp__hero-lead{text-align:center;font-size:1.5rem;line-height:1.85;margin:0 0 1.5em}.brand-lp__hero-cta{display:flex;flex-wrap:wrap;gap:12px;justify-content:center;margin:0 0 2em}.brand-lp__hero-cta .button{min-width:200px}.brand-lp__trust-list{margin:1.2em auto 0;max-width:640px;padding:0;list-style:none;text-align:left}.brand-lp__trust-list li{font-size:1.4rem;line-height:1.75;margin:.5em 0;padding-left:1.2em;position:relative}.brand-lp__trust-list li:before{content:"\30fb";position:absolute;left:0}.brand-lp__cat-lead{text-align:center;font-size:1.4rem;line-height:1.8;margin:0 0 1.5em;color:#444}.brand-lp__grid{display:grid;gap:24px;margin:0 0 2em}.brand-lp__stock-grid{grid-template-columns:repeat(3,1fr)}@media screen and (max-width:899px){.brand-lp__stock-grid{grid-template-columns:repeat(2,1fr)}}@media screen and (max-width:599px){.brand-lp__stock-grid{grid-template-columns:1fr;gap:20px}}.brand-lp__card{border:1px solid #e0e0e0;border-radius:8px;overflow:hidden;background:#fff;display:flex;flex-direction:column;transition:box-shadow .2s ease}.brand-lp__card:hover{box-shadow:0 4px 16px #00000014}.brand-lp__card--soldout{opacity:.72}.brand-lp__card--soldout:hover{box-shadow:none}.brand-lp__card-image{position:relative;background:#f5f5f5;aspect-ratio:1 / 1;overflow:hidden}.brand-lp__card-image img{width:100%;height:100%;object-fit:cover;display:block}.brand-lp__card-image .rimage-outer-wrapper,.brand-lp__card-image .rimage-wrapper{height:100%;max-width:none!important}.brand-lp__card-image .rimage-wrapper{padding-top:0!important;height:100%}.brand-lp__card-image .rimage__image{height:100%;width:100%;object-fit:cover}.brand-lp__badge{position:absolute;top:10px;left:10px;font-size:1.1rem;font-weight:700;padding:4px 10px;border-radius:4px;line-height:1.3;z-index:1}.brand-lp__badge--available{background:#111;color:#fff}.brand-lp__badge--soldout{background:#888;color:#fff}.brand-lp__badge--noreturn{top:auto;bottom:10px;left:10px;background:#fff;color:#c00;border:1px solid #e0a0a0;font-size:1rem;font-weight:600}.brand-lp__card-body{padding:16px 18px 20px;flex:1;display:flex;flex-direction:column}.brand-lp__card-ref{font-size:1.3rem;font-weight:700;margin:0 0 6px;line-height:1.4;color:#111}.brand-lp__card-title{font-size:1.2rem;line-height:1.5;margin:0 0 8px;color:#555}.brand-lp__card-price{font-size:1.6rem;font-weight:700;margin:0 0 12px;color:#111}.brand-lp__tax-label{display:inline-block;margin-left:.35em;font-size:1.1rem;font-weight:500;color:#666}.brand-lp__card-actions{margin-top:auto}.brand-lp__card-btn{display:block;width:100%;text-align:center;padding:12px 16px;font-size:1.3rem;font-weight:600;border-radius:4px;text-decoration:none;border:2px solid #111;background:#111;color:#fff;transition:background .2s,color .2s}.brand-lp__card-btn:hover,.brand-lp__card-btn--alt{background:#fff;color:#111}.brand-lp__card-btn--alt:hover{background:#111;color:#fff}.brand-lp__cat-cta{text-align:center;margin:0 0 3em}.brand-lp__cat-cta .button{min-width:260px}.brand-lp__soldout-grid{grid-template-columns:repeat(3,1fr);gap:16px}@media screen and (max-width:899px){.brand-lp__soldout-grid{grid-template-columns:repeat(2,1fr)}}@media screen and (max-width:599px){.brand-lp__soldout-grid{grid-template-columns:1fr}}.brand-lp__soldout-grid .brand-lp__card-body{padding:12px 14px 14px}.brand-lp__soldout-grid .brand-lp__card-ref{font-size:1.2rem}.brand-lp__guide h3{font-size:1.6rem;font-weight:700;margin:1.5em 0 .6em;text-align:left}.brand-lp__guide h3:first-child{margin-top:0}.brand-lp__guide .rte{text-align:left;font-size:1.4rem;line-height:1.85}.brand-lp__guide .rte p{margin:0 0 1em}.brand-lp__footer-cta{text-align:center;padding:32px 20px;background:#f7f7f7;border-radius:8px;margin-top:2em}.brand-lp__footer-cta p{font-size:1.5rem;margin:0 0 1em}.brand-lp__footer-cta .button-row{display:flex;flex-wrap:wrap;gap:12px;justify-content:center}.brand-lp__placeholder{display:flex;align-items:center;justify-content:center;height:100%;min-height:200px;color:#999;font-size:1.2rem;text-align:center;padding:20px}.brand-lp .delivery_cont dl dt:first-letter,.brand-lp .delivery_cont dl dd:first-letter{color:inherit;font-size:inherit;padding-right:0}.brand-lp .delivery_cont dl dd .rte{font-size:inherit;line-height:1.75}.brand-lp .delivery_cont dl dd .rte p{margin:0}.brand-lp .delivery_cont dl dd .rte a{text-decoration:underline}.brand-lp__soldout-acc{border:1px solid #ddd;border-radius:8px;overflow:hidden;background:#fafafa}.brand-lp__soldout-summary{list-style:none;cursor:pointer;padding:18px 20px;display:flex;align-items:center;justify-content:space-between;gap:16px;-webkit-user-select:none;user-select:none;background:#f0f0f0;transition:background .15s ease}.brand-lp__soldout-summary::-webkit-details-marker{display:none}.brand-lp__soldout-summary:hover{background:#e8e8e8}.brand-lp__soldout-summary-title{font-size:1.7rem;font-weight:700;line-height:1.4;color:#111}.brand-lp__soldout-arrow{width:10px;height:10px;border-right:2px solid #333;border-bottom:2px solid #333;transform:rotate(45deg);flex-shrink:0;margin-bottom:4px;transition:transform .2s ease}.brand-lp__soldout-acc[open] .brand-lp__soldout-arrow{transform:rotate(-135deg);margin-bottom:0;margin-top:4px}.brand-lp__soldout-panel{padding:20px;background:#fff;border-top:1px solid #e5e5e5}.brand-lp__soldout-lead{margin-top:0;text-align:left}.brand-lp__soldout-cat-title{font-size:1.5rem!important;margin-top:1.2em!important;text-align:left}.brand-lp__soldout-more{text-align:center;margin-top:24px;padding-top:8px}.brand-lp__soldout-more .button{min-width:280px}.brand-lp__trust-points{margin-top:28px}.brand-lp__trust-points .col{border:1px solid #e8e8e8;border-radius:14px;background:linear-gradient(180deg,#fff,#fbfbfb);padding:26px 20px 22px;box-shadow:0 8px 20px #1111110d}.brand-lp__trust-points .col .p-service__icon{width:76px;height:76px;margin:0 auto 14px;border-radius:999px;background:#f4f4f4;border:1px solid #e5e5e5;display:flex;align-items:center;justify-content:center}.brand-lp__trust-points .col .p-service__icon img{width:42px;height:42px;object-fit:contain;display:block}.brand-lp__trust-points .col .p-service__icon i{font-size:3rem;color:#222;line-height:1}.brand-lp__trust-points .col h3{margin:0 0 .45em;line-height:1.45}.brand-lp__trust-points.p-service__point .col p.leading_txt,.brand-lp__trust-points .col .leading_txt,.brand-lp__trust-points .col .leading_txt.rte{line-height:1.8}.brand-lp__trust-points .col .leading_txt p{margin:0}@media screen and (min-width:768px){.brand-lp__trust-points .col,.brand-lp__trust-points .col h3,.brand-lp__trust-points.p-service__point .col p.leading_txt,.brand-lp__trust-points .col .leading_txt,.brand-lp__trust-points .col .leading_txt.rte,.brand-lp__trust-points .col .leading_txt.rte p{text-align:center}}@media screen and (max-width:767px){.brand-lp .button{width:100%;min-width:0}.brand-lp .button-row{display:block}.brand-lp .button-row .button+.button{margin-top:10px}.brand-lp__trust-points .col{text-align:left;padding:22px 16px 18px}.brand-lp__trust-points .col .p-service__icon{width:68px;height:68px;margin:0 auto 12px}.brand-lp__trust-points .col .p-service__icon img{width:38px;height:38px}}.brand-lp .rte p+p{margin-top:.85em}.brand-lp .brand-lp__cat-lead p{margin:0;text-align:center}@media screen and (max-width:767px){.brand-lp .brand-lp__cat-lead p{text-align:left}}
/*# sourceMappingURL=/cdn/shop/t/24/assets/page-brand-lp.css.map */
